🏠 Buyer Tips

When pursuing Etna short sales, obtain pre-approval quickly as lenders scrutinize offers closely. Expect longer closing timelines due to bank approval requirements. Research comparable sales thoroughly to make competitive offers. Work with agents experienced in short sale negotiations. Be prepared for potential property inspections revealing deferred maintenance. Understand that short sales may have title or lien complications requiring professional title review.

🔑 Seller Tips

List your short sale property competitively to attract qualified buyers quickly. Gather all financial documentation early for lender submission. Communicate openly with your lender and remain patient during approval processes. Accept that you may owe nothing after sale, but verify this in writing. Consider hiring a short sale specialist to navigate complex negotiations. Document all communications with your bank thoroughly.

Frequently Asked Questions

What is a short sale and how does it differ from a foreclosure? +
A short sale occurs when a lender agrees to accept less than the full loan balance owed. Unlike foreclosures, the homeowner initiates the sale, allowing more control and potentially preserving credit. Short sales typically take longer but offer better outcomes for both parties compared to foreclosure proceedings.
How long does an Etna short sale typically take to close? +
Etna short sales usually require 60-120 days after offer acceptance, pending lender approval. Bank review periods vary significantly. Initial appraisal and title work may take 2-4 weeks. Communication delays are common. Expect longer timelines than traditional sales. Pre-approval and quick documentation submission accelerate the process considerably.
Are there tax implications for sellers in short sale transactions? +
Potentially yes. The IRS may consider forgiven debt as taxable income. However, the Mortgage Forgiveness Debt Relief Act may provide exemptions. Consult a tax professional immediately, as rules vary by situation. Documentation of financial hardship may affect tax liability. Professional guidance is essential for understanding your specific tax consequences.
Can I negotiate repairs in an Etna short sale property? +
Negotiations are limited since lenders prioritize quick sales. Request inspections early to identify major issues. Request seller concessions cautiously; lenders rarely approve substantial repair credits. Focus negotiations on price rather than repairs. Expect properties as-is. Budget for repairs in your offer. Professional inspection is critical before commitment.
What financing options are available for short sale purchases in Siskiyou County? +
Conventional loans work well for short sales with strong pre-approval. FHA loans are acceptable but require lender cooperation. VA loans available for military buyers. Hard money and cash purchases close fastest. Some lenders hesitate on distressed properties. Pre-approval from experienced lenders strengthens offers significantly and demonstrates serious intent to sellers.
